What each input means
- Daily Oil Production
- Net oil production rate per day.
- Storage Days
- Number of days of production storage required.
- Tank Capacity
- Working capacity of each storage tank.
- Water Cut
- Percentage of produced fluid that is water.
- Oil Shrinkage
- Volume shrinkage from separator to stock tank conditions.
